The inspection technology is one of the basic technologies of the modern manu- facture. With the rapid development of the modern manufacture, many traditional inspection methods aren't satisfied with the modern automation industry in many occasions. Vision inspection technology, depending on its high-performance, such as non-contact, high-precision, high-efficiency and anti-jamming, gets a great chance to develop itself in the measuring field.With the quick rhythm of the modern manufacture, the extension of the inspection area, the increasing amounts of the tested points, vision inspection also faces great challenges and needs to improve itself now. To adapt to the new working conditions, the conception of the real-time, distributed, meshwork of inspection system is hatched. An advanced inspection system is usually composed of image capture, data processing, and data transmission sub-systems. This paper just focuses on the image capturing sub-system. The main tasks of this paper are below:1, According to the request of the working conditions, base on the former study, a project of the advanced distributed inspection experimental system is set up.2, According to the functions of the acquisition sub-system of the vision inspection system, designing the structure and working principle of the camera system. Specially on image acquisition, storage and transmission units. After comparing CMOS with CCD for their own structures and performances detailedly, choosing CMOS digital image sensor as the acquisition unit.3, Based on the principle of the camera system, utilizing CPLD to implement the RAM interface management circuit modules. Having done the function simulation for all the modules and gotten the expected results. And designing PIC micro-controller software, including OV9653 initialization, image data transmission and interrupt software module.4, According to the principle of the designed camera system, designing a experimental PCB. Utilizing RS422 series interface to transmit the image data to the computer successfully, and then displaying the image in the display. The feasibility of the camera system are ensured.
